The Risk Of Not Digitizing Invoices

DIGITIZE INVOICE

Organizations who have yet to digitize their invoices risk incurring considerable time and personnel expenditure while running the risk of paying late fees, incurring potential accounting errors, and exposing themselves to potential non-compliance and financial risk. For C-Suite executive, the decision to digitize their accounts payable (AP) operations should not be taken lightly, and yet many organizations are critically lagging.

Processing invoices manually results in an spending inordinate amounts of time in the mundane task of data entry and ensures there is an increased potential of human error while reducing the opportunity of visibility into how AP costs may be reduced. In addition, many organizations are unaware of the many risks associated with non-compliance decisions, leading to costly financial losses and market volatility.
